A delivery service places packages into large containers before flying them across the country. These filled containers vary greatly in their weight. Suppose the delivery service's airplanes always transport two such containers on each flight. The two containers are chosen so their combined weight is close to, but does not exceed, a specified weight limit. A random sample of flights with these containers is taken, and the weight of each of the two containers on each selected flight is recorded. The weights of the two containers on the same flight (a) will have a correlation of 0 (b) will have a negative correlation (c) will have a positive correlation that is less than 1 (d) will have a correlation of 1 (e) cannot be determined from the information given

Answers

Weights of the two containers on the same flight will have a negative correlation." So, the correct option is (b) will have a negative correlation.

A negative correlation may be a relationship between two factors in which an increment in one variable is related to a decline in the other.  The perfect negative linear correlation between two variables is indicated by a correlation coefficient of 1 or -1.

The correlation coefficient between the weights of the two containers will be less than 1 because there is some variation in the weights of the containers.

The two containers are regularly chosen so that their add up to weight is near to, but does not exceed the stipulated weight confinement. The suggestion is that if one container is heavier than normal, the other one must too be lighter.

Therefore, the weight of two containers on the same flight will have a negative correlation. Option b. is correct.

Money deposited as checkable deposits at a commercial bank is an __ to the depositor and an __ to the bank. asset; liability.

Answers

Yes, that is correct. Money deposited as checkable deposits at a commercial bank is an asset to the depositor and a liability to the bank.

What is asset and liability?

An asset is a resource that has economic value and is owned by an individual or a business. It can be tangible, such as cash, property, or equipment, or intangible, such as intellectual property or goodwill. Assets can generate income or appreciate in value over time.

A liability is a financial obligation or debt that is owed by an individual or a business. It can be short-term, such as accounts payable or a loan that is due in the near future, or long-term, such as a mortgage or a bond. Liabilities represent money that is owed to others and must be paid back at some point in the future.

To solve the problem:

For the depositor, checkable deposits, also known as demand deposits, are an asset because they represent money that is readily accessible and can be used to make purchases or withdraw cash.

For the bank, checkable deposits are a liability because they represent money that the bank owes to its customers. The bank is responsible for holding and safeguarding the deposits and must make them available to the depositor upon request. Checkable deposits are a key source of funds for banks, as they can be used to make loans and other investments. However, the bank must also manage the risk associated with lending out these funds, as it could lead to a potential loss if the borrower defaults on the loan.

A media plan identifies the best media to use to deliver an advertising message to a targeted audience and is a subsection within a marketing communications plan.

What is a media Plan?

The audience that will be targeted, the channels that will be used, the timing, and the message will all be specified in a media plan. A set of advertising chances that target a certain audience and work with the company's marketing budget will come from an efficient media plan.

Why is a media plan important?

Successful media planning entails that the company uses advertising to grow its clientele, boost its market share, increase consumer brand awareness, and solidify its reputation. Planning enables easy and cost-effective achievement of the brand's goals and identification of key crucial areas for promotional activities.
